PRR. Lisbon City Council Makes Positive Assessment

Observador4 September 2026 at 18:04

Lisbon City Council makes a positive assessment of the execution of the PRR, the Recovery and Resilience Plan, in the municipality.

The vice-president of Lisbon City Council is the central figure of this assessment, being the one who shares the optimistic conclusions about the financial situation of the municipality.

According to the mayor, the municipality has "much room" for borrowing, which allows some financial flexibility for new projects.

The sale of vacant property is planned to finance these new investments, meaning municipal buildings or land that are empty will be sold to raise funds.

Silves mourns death of Lisete Romão, former councilor and health delegate

The Municipality of Silves expressed deep sorrow at the death of Lisete Romão, former councilor and native of the city. A doctor by profession, Lisete Romão also served as health delegate, having been a member of the Municipal Assembly of Silves on the Socialist Party lists during the 2001/2005 term. Subsequently, she was a non-permanent councilor of the Municipal Council for the 2005/2009 and 2009/2013 terms. The council paid tribute to her memory, highlighting her professional and local government career and the contribution she left to the community.
